What Is The Purpose Of ANSYS? ANSYS employs finite element analysis for structural analysis (FEA). The ANSYS mechanical interface is used to conduct the research. It is now one of the world's most extensively used mechanical engineering software products. Analysis of electrical difficulties, mechanics, and construction are only a few of the domains of science and technology where it can be used. In the disciplines of offshore hydrodynamics and layered composite materials, it allows you to build complex environmental loadings and industry-specific needs. What Are The Benefits Of ANSYS? There are numerous benefits to using ANSYS: Advanced and realistic engineering simulations are possible using the software. It accomplishes this using a combination of contact algorithms and nonlinear material models. ANSYS' ACT is a customization tool that employs Python as a programming language in the background. It can be used to create user experiences that are tailored to the individual. ANSYS can combine multiple equations into a single platform to make the analysis process easier and faster. Thermal and structural analyses, for example, can be coupled. With the help of ANSYS for mechanical engineering, you may optimize and analyze geometrical design and boundary conditions. ANSYS may also look into the product's behavior in different settings. All of these advancements are now available in a product called ANSYS AIM. It is capable of running multi-physics simulations. As a result, it provides a single platform on which various physics can be combined to construct simulations. What Value Does ANSYS Have For Mechanical Engineering Students? Mechanical engineers will be able to do dynamic analysis using their prior understanding of linear dynamics, spectrum response, and random vibration with pre-stress thanks to ANSYS.
They can also learn how to develop advanced solver choices for quick solutions. You can use waterfall graphs to fully comprehend results at various frequencies. You can adapt your workflow, add functionality, and optimize the simulation process with ANSYS ACT. Meanwhile, Ansys DesignXplorer enables you to find the finest solution in the shortest amount of time feasible.
